Demand Seasonality affecting MISTRAS Group, Inc.’s stock price
Demand for MISTRAS Group's products and services, particularly in the Oil & Gas sector, exhibits seasonality related to turnaround seasons. The company has noted a weaker spring turnaround season and anticipates a stronger fall turnaround season. Macroeconomic demand factors can also influence revenue. MISTRAS is typically a net borrower in the first quarter of each year.
Overview of MISTRAS Group, Inc.’s business
MISTRAS Group, Inc. is a global leader in technology-enabled industrial asset protection solutions, operating within the professional, scientific, and technical services sector. The company's core business revolves around non-destructive testing (NDT), inspection, engineering, and data analytics, serving diverse industries such as oil & gas, aerospace & defense, and power generation. MISTRAS is positioned as a full-lifecycle asset integrity partner, integrating field-based inspection with proprietary technologies and analytical capabilities.
MG’s Geographic footprint
MISTRAS Group, Inc. is headquartered in Princeton Junction, New Jersey, North America, with a significant operational presence across the United States and Canada. Internationally, MISTRAS operates across Europe, the Middle East, Africa, Asia-Pacific, and Latin America, supporting multinational customers with consistent inspection and asset integrity standards. International sales represented nearly 18% of 2025 revenue.

Ownership
MISTRAS Group, Inc. has a mixed ownership structure comprising institutional, retail, and individual investors. As of December 2025, institutional investors held 17.85 million shares, representing 56.0% of outstanding shares. Major institutional owners include Mill Road Capital Management LLC, Dimensional Fund Advisors LP, and Weber Capital Management LLC. Major individual owners/insiders include Irrevocable Twoyear Grantor Retained Annuity Trust Of Aspasia F. Vahaviolos 2025 and Sotirios J. Vahaviolos.
